The democratic republic of Congo’s ambition: turning strategic minerals into industrial might

The Democratic Republic of Congo (DRC) has solidified its position as an indispensable link in the global supply chains for critical minerals. With vast underground reserves of cobalt, copper, lithium, coltan, and rare earth elements, Congolese soil holds a decisive share of the raw materials crucial for the global energy transition and cutting-edge electronics. Cameroon faces potential loss of 292 billion fcfa in african development bank funding

A recent joint portfolio review, held in Yaoundé on July 14, 2026, between the Cameroonian government and the African Development Bank (BAD), has highlighted a significant financial risk for Cameroon.
